Transaction cea9822cf8228c516a8d085f4fa87fb98ede664c2d040f5c84aee6c55394b5cb
1 Input
1 Outputs
- cea9822cf8228c516a8d085f4fa87fb98ede664c2d040f5c84aee6c55394b5cb:0
value 156855
address 3QtXTrdhFJX4wq89W2qS3tfe4UmAi29PYv